Huntington Beach Financial Services
Huntington Beach, California is a seaside city, known for its mild climate and excellent surfing. Tourism is a fundamental part of the economy. The average home in the city costs $562,500 and the rent is $1,600. The average house hold brings in $68,880 in a year. Wells Fargo Bank, State Farm Mutual and Auto insurance are financial service providers with large operations in Huntington Beach.
